The importance of Haki continues to grow with each subsequent chapter One piece. Properly introduced just prior to the series' timeskip, Haki is an essential power that allows one to survive in the New World and fight against the absolute most powerful individuals. Simply put, Haki is a spiritual power that can be used to enhance sensory power, boost attack and defense, and even overpower others in the world One piece. Although everyone is born with Haki, not everyone is able to awaken it.

One Piece's Elbaf arc finally introduced fans to the incredible character Rocks D. Xebca. While Rocks was first mentioned in the Wano arc, around chapter 957, he was only properly shown in Elbaf, as his relationship to King Harald and Loki was somewhat significant. Regardless, what fans were most interested in when it came to Rocks D. Xebec was his incredible power.

Rocks' attacks were known to be strange. They have been known to strike like a hammer or cannon fire, blowing away anything in their path. — Narrator on Rocks' special technique

When Rocks was first mentioned, it was made clear that he was Roger's greatest adversary, even greater than Whitebeard, and that he was a formidable foe that required the combined efforts of Garp and Roger to get rid of.
